Doosan Robotics to Unveil 'AI Robot Solution' at Automatica 2025

-Set to participate in Automatica 2025, Europe's largest robotics and automation trade fair -Will showcase its most extensive display yet of cutting-edge AI-integrated automation and manufacturing solutions

Doosan Robotics has announced its participation in Automatica 2025, Europe's premier automation exhibition, taking place in Munich, Germany starting June 24. At the event, Doosan will unveil its innovative 'AI Robot Solution', showcasing a wide range of intelligent robotic technologies within a two-part exhibition space: 'Automation in Action' and 'Automation to Reality'.


In the 'Automation to Reality' zone, visitors can explore a suite of AI-integrated robot solutions. Notably, the company will present AI robot technologies developed in collaboration with NVIDIA and AWS. Among these is 'Voice to Real', a voice-recognition-based solution co-developed with AWS and an enhanced version of Mixmaster Moodie, which debuted at CES 2024. Equipped with a 3D vision camera, the collaborative robot interprets everyday language, understands user intent, locates objects, and autonomously executes corresponding actions.

The Material Handling Solution integrates three collaborative robots with vision capabilities, enabling them to recognize and manipulate objects without prior training. This setup utilizes Doosan's proprietary Multi-Arm Dynamic Manipulation Engine, which orchestrates multiple robot arms to perform highly complex and precise tasks simultaneously.

The Sanding Solution allows robots to autonomously map and polish intricate surfaces using AI and 3D vision, while the Inspection Solution performs real-time exterior inspections of vehicles with high accuracy, leveraging a 3D scanning system.

Another highlight is "Sim to Real," a real-time motion control solution leveraging NVIDIA Isaac Sim, a reference application built on NVIDIA Omniverse for simulating and testing AI-driven robots, and CuRobo, a CUDA-accelerated robotics library. Utilizing GPU acceleration, it rapidly computes sophisticated robot trajectories. Simulated motions seamlessly transfer to physical robots via real-time communication, enabling precise and responsive operation.

The 'Automation in Action' zone will demonstrate practical robot applications across key stages of the manufacturing process, including welding, machine tending, assembly, quality inspection, and palletizing. These solutions have been co-developed with European partners and are already being deployed by global industry leaders such as General Motors, Danone, Heineken, and Royal Mail, demonstrating their commercial viability and operational reliability in the European market.

3D Vision: Ensenso B now also available as a mono version!

This compact 3D camera series combines a very short working distance, a large field of view and a high depth of field - perfect for bin picking applications. With its ability to capture multiple objects over a large area, it can help robots empty containers more efficiently. Now available from IDS Imaging Development Systems. In the color version of the Ensenso B, the stereo system is equipped with two RGB image sensors. This saves additional sensors and reduces installation space and hardware costs. Now, you can also choose your model to be equipped with two 5 MP mono sensors, achieving impressively high spatial precision. With enhanced sharpness and accuracy, you can tackle applications where absolute precision is essential. The great strength of the Ensenso B lies in the very precise detection of objects at close range. It offers a wide field of view and an impressively high depth of field. This means that the area in which an object is in focus is unusually large. At a distance of 30 centimetres between the camera and the object, the Z-accuracy is approx. 0.1 millimetres. The maximum working distance is 2 meters. This 3D camera series complies with protection class IP65/67 and is ideal for use in industrial environments.
